Helm

This chapter describes the steps you might need to perform before starting migration from Parallels Helm 3.2, and explains what data can be migrated.

What to Do Before You Start Migration

Before you start migration, do the following:

  1. Install and configure the Migration & Transfer Agent utility a, as described in the section Installing and Configuring Migration & Transfer Agent.
  2. To check your Helm installation for any possible issues or errors that might occur during migration, on the source server, run the Helm3CompatibilityChecker.exe application located in C:\Program Files\Parallels\PleskMigrationAgent\. This utility is shipped with the migration agent package, starting from Panel 10.4.
  3. Resolve all issues by following recommendations of the Helm3CompatibilityChecker.exe utility.

Migrated Objects and Settings

The following table describes what objects and settings are migrated, and where to find the corresponding items in Parallels Plesk Panel after migration.

Object or setting on a Helm source server

Migration result

Location in Panel

Administrator account information.

 

Server Administration Panel > Profile & Preferences

Global DNS settings.

Server Administration Panel > Tools & Settings > DNS Template Settings

Reseller accounts.

Resellers accounts are migrated along with their contact information, hosting plans, extra features (with limitations), DNS settings (with limitations).

The following items are not migrated:

  • Reseller DNS templates.
  • Domain registration settings.
  • Custom Extra Feature.

Server Administration Panel > Resellers

User accounts.

User accounts are transformed to customer accounts.

Users' packages are transformed to subscriptions.

Server Administration Panel > Customers

Reseller plans.

Migrated, excepts for the following objects, settings, and permissions:

  • Reseller DNS templates.
  • Custom Extra Feature.
  • Extra MRA Recipients.
  • Enable MIME Type Manager.
  • Enable File Manager.
  • Enable Custom HTTP Error Pages.
  • Enable Web Forwarding.
  • Enable Parent Paths.
  • Enable Web Permissions.
  • Enable Default Docs.
  • Extra Virtual Directories.
  • Extra ASP, PERL, PHP, PHP5, ASP.NET, ASP.NET2 Websites.
  • Extra CGI-Bin Installation.
  • Extra ASP.NET Website.
  • Extra ASP.NET 2 Website.
  • Extra Python Website.
  • Extra ColdFusion Website.
  • Extra Secure Folder Installation.
  • Extra LiveStats 5, 6, or XSP Installation.
  • Extra AWStats Installation.
  • Extra Database User.
  • Extra SmarterStats Installation.

Server Administration Panel > Service Plans > Reseller Plans tab

Reseller's extra features.

All resellers' extra features are converted to custom reseller plans and resellers are subscribed to them.

The following items are not migrated:

  • Custom Extra Feature.
  • Extra MRA Recipients.
  • Enable MIME Type Manager.
  • Enable File Manager.
  • Enable Web Forwarding.
  • Enable Parent Paths.
  • Enable Default Docs.
  • Extra Virtual Directories.
  • Extra PHP or ASP.NET Website.
  • Extra Secure Folder Installation.
  • Extra LiveStats 5, 6, or XSP Installation.
  • Extra AWStats Installation.
  • Extra Database User.
  • Extra SmarterStats Installation.

Server Administration Panel > Service Plans > Reseller Plans tab

Hosting plans.

Extra features defined at plan level in Helm are gathered from all hosting plans and converted to add-on plans of the corresponding resellers in Panel.

Add-on plans in Panel must have unique names. For this reason, a numeric ID is added to coinciding names of add-on plans during migration.

The following plan settings are not migrated:

  • Custom Extra Feature.
  • Extra MRA Recipients.
  • Enable MIME Type Manager.
  • Enable File Manager.
  • Enable Web Forwarding.
  • Enable Parent Paths.
  • Enable Default Docs.
  • Extra Virtual Directories.
  • Extra PHP or ASP.NET Website.
  • Extra Secure Folder Installation.
  • Extra LiveStats 5, 6, or XSP Installation.
  • Extra AWStats Installation.
  • Extra Database User.
  • Extra SmarterStats Installation.

Server Administration Panel > Service Plans > Hosting Plans tab

Hosting plans' extra features.

Migrated to plan add-ons.

Server Administration Panel > Service Plans > Hosting Plans tab

Packages.

Transformed to subscriptions.

In Parallels Plesk Panel, subscriptions differ from packages in Helm:

  • Each subscription has the main domain (the first domain name created for a subscription and associated with it). This domain name cannot be deleted.
  • A customer can add many domain names to a single subscription, and can have several subscriptions.

Shared SSL content of the main domain is migrated into Panel's httpsdocs folder, SSL folders of addon domains are transferred into private/<domain name>/SSL folders.

Server Administration Panel > Subscriptions

Domains.

Domains are migrated with DNS zone settings and web content.

Server Administration Panel > Domains

or

Control Panel > Websites & Domains tab

Domain forwarders.

Control Panel > Websites & Domains tab

Domains without hosting.

Control Panel > Websites & Domains tab

Subdomains.

Control Panel > Websites & Domains tab

Domain aliases.

Control Panel > Websites & Domains tab

Mail accounts and services.

The following items are migrated:

  • POP3 accounts.
  • Content of mailboxes.
  • Forwarders.
  • Autoresponders.
  • Catch-all address.
  • Multi-recipient addresses.

Mail accounts: Control Panel > Mail tab

Mail forwarders: Control Panel > Mail tab > e-mail address > Forwarding tab.

Autoresponders: Control Panel > Mail tab > e-mail address > Auto-Reply tab.

Catch-all: Control Panel > Mail tab > Change Settings.

Multi-recipient addresses: Control Panel > Mail tab > e-mail address > Forwarding tab.

FTP accounts.

Control Panel > Websites & Domains tab > FTP Access

Databases.

Only MySQL and MSQL databases are migrated with user accounts and content.

Microsoft Access databases are not migrated.

Control Panel > Websites & Domains > Databases

MIME types definitions.

Control Panel > Websites & Domains tab > Virtual Directories > domain name > MIME Types.

ODBC data source names.

Migrated except for "Text" records (.csv, and .txt files).

Control Panel > Websites & Domains tab > ODBC Data Sources

Web scheduler tasks.

They are migrated, however, become inoperable after migration because Panel accepts commands to execute scripts instead of URLs, as in Helm.

Control Panel > Websites & Domains tab > Scheduled Tasks.

Shared SSL settings.

Migrated with the following limitations:

  • SSL certificates are not migrated. The administrator must manually transfer the SSL certificate file to the site in Panel.
  • Shared SSL status for add-on domains (second and subsequent domains in a package) is not migrated. All content of SSL folders is moved to the private/SSL folder in Panel, so a site administrator can enable shared SSL using Panel UI and move the content using Panel's File Manager.

Control Panel > Websites & Domains tab > Shared SSL.

 

Virtual directories.

Migrated with limitations:

Virtual directories that redirect to URLs are not migrated.

Control Panel > Websites & Domains tab > Virtual Directories.

Settings of services, such as web, Databases, DNS, and FTP.

Settings of services are mapped to global server-wide Panel settings, limits are transferred to every reseller plan.

Global settings of various Panel services: Server Administration Panel > Tools & Settings.

Reseller plans: Server Administration Panel > Service Plans > Reseller Plans tab.

Note: For each migrated site, the migration utility creates a file named MigrationIssues.txt and places it into the directory /private under the corresponding hosting account. This file contains information about any migration issues or changes to the site settings or FTP account credentials that the site owner should be aware of. After migration, you can advise all your customers to connect to their hosting accounts over FTP and check the contents of the file /private/MigrationIssues.txt.

The following table describes what objects and settings are not migrated.

Object or setting on Helm source server

Migration result

Domain registration settings.

Secure folders.

ColdFusion data source names.

ColdFusion sites or scripts. They are migrated as files, but become inoperable after migration.

FrontPage sites or scripts. They are migrated as files, but become inoperable after migration.

Custom error pages.

In this section:

Installing and Configuring Migration & Transfer Agent

 

Leave your comments on this page